This week we will brief you brave heroes on 10 of the foes you’ll battle on your adventures. Pay close attention - this information could save you from croaking before you get that sweet dungeon loot!

Wraith
Cloaked in shadow the Wraiths hate the light, if torches are lit near a Wraith they'll fire beams of energy to snuff them out. Time a sword swing at the Wraiths projectiles and deflect it back to do serious damage.

Zap Jelly
Floating through the air like their brethren of the sea, the Zap Jelly rides fields of electric energy. When in groups they charge up creating arcs of electricity between them.

Tendron
Hunters of opportunity, Tendrons hide in plain site as local flora, get too close or try to pick them up and they'll reveal themselves lashing out quickly to secure their prey before it can escape its rooted position. Try to fire arrows from a distance and it'll smack them out of the air handily.

Skull Spear
The shielded warriors of the skeleton armada that litter the dungeons and haunted hills. Time your hits when they're exposed or go around back for a sneak attack to get around their formidable shields. Use the grappling hook to pull their shield away leaving them exposed for all attacks.

Rock Golem
Watch out for rock formations in cliff walls as they may just be a Rock Golem in disguise! Rock Golems are loose collections of stone held together with magic energy! Watch out - they toss their hands long distances to send a powerful punch towards their enemies.

Lost Traveler
The remains of the unfortunate inhabitants that fled towards the swamp. The Lost Travelers succumbed to the spores that cover the swamp and became their living pollinators. Get too close to a traveler and its pressure will rise before it bursts spreading its payload. Breath it in and you'll get temporary confusion, making it difficult to move in the correct direction.

Mimic
A predator that lies in wait and hides itself in plain sight as familiar objects. Open a helpful chest and you might just be unleashing a Mimic. Be careful of their powerful slam attacks and take a mimic down to get the riches it took from its stolen vessel.

Nostroc
Oversized crustaceans that roam the beaches of the south west. The Nostroc bury themselves under the sand burrowing through it like a hasty mole. Get too close to their digging path and they'll burst out to attack. The Nostroc throw heavy jabs so try not to engage with too many at once.

Mud Lurker
Living mounds of mud that roam the swamps, the Mud Lurkers hide among the deep mud spreading their form to become one with their surroundings. When angered they reform and hold shape to defend their home.

Grazer
Native creatures of Tasos, the Grazer is content around the dungeons monsters but finds people to be a threat to their habitat. They need to eat 30 lbs. of grasses each day and will charge you out of their grazing spots without a second thought!
